How they compare

ESCAP: Europe (europe) (unsdcode:98423) currently reports -0.0753 % change on previous year against -3.49 % change on previous year in Seychelles, a difference of 3.41 % change on previous year.

The two have swapped places 24 times across 36 shared years of data; in 1971 it was ESCAP: Europe (europe) (unsdcode:98423) ahead.

ESCAP: Europe (europe) (unsdcode:98423) ranks 150th and Seychelles ranks 152nd of 221 groups.

Across the 5 decades both report, ESCAP: Europe (europe) (unsdcode:98423) averaged higher in 2 and Seychelles in 3.
